The Glasgow Curse

Latest Tweets from TheGlasgowCurse



Ruth  Jacobs  is  a  Writer,  Broadcaster  &  Campaigner  from  London,  Greater  London,  United  Kingdom

John  Fleming  is  a  man  of  many  talents  and  there's  no  doubt  writing  is  high  on  the  list  of  them

News, analysis and resources from human rights perspective

Support  Amnesty  and  Stop  Human  Rights  Violations  here  in  the  UK  and  all  over  the  world